English Graduate Opportunity

  • Cover Supervisor and Learning Mentor role
  • Full time position in a Leeds Secondary School
  • Daily pay rates of up to £80 (depending on experience)

A large Secondary Academy in Leeds are looking for an English specialist Cover Supervisor who can join the department on a long term basis as soon as possible! The role will involve covering absences within the department, as well as occasionally in other areas of school, and also providing support in English lessons and delivering some 1:1 sessions.

As you will be required to cover full classes you must have some experience of working with Secondary aged pupils, this can be within a school setting or perhaps Youth work, sports clubs, drama groups etc.

This role will provide excellent experience to recent graduates of English who are considering pursuing a career in Secondary teaching, and the school are keen to appoint someone who is ambitious and committed to developing their teaching skills as well as classroom management.

As you may be working in a few different schools each week you must be flexible and adaptable. You must be confident, ambitious have commuted to ensuring pupil safety and adhering to the ethos of the schools you are working in.

As you may be covering different classes throughout the week, you must be flexible and adaptable and able to build up rapport with students quickly.

The school is just a 10 minute bus ride from Leeds city centre so whether you are traveling by car or public transport the school is easy to reach. It has a diverse cohort of pupils and you will therefore have the opportunity to work with students of all abilities and backgrounds.

Pay roll runs weekly and daily pay rates vary between £50-£80 depending on skills and experience.
